CyberPower RMCARD400 is an optional accessory for managing UPS systems from the CyberPower series. By inserting the card into the SNMP/HTTP network slot of the UPS, users can remotely monitor and control devices in a back office, server room, or data center via a standard connection. Through a web browser, a network management system (NMS), or the command line interface (SSH and Telnet) within their network, users can also perform management tasks, including scheduled shutdowns, startups, and reboots. When a power issue occurs, administrators are immediately notified via email, SNMP traps, and SMS. Using the software for automatic shutdown helps protect servers and workstations from data loss due to power outages. Event logging tracks the operational history of the UPS. With its hot-swap functionality, the card can be easily inserted or replaced. Its multilingual user interface allows users to select their preferred language for easy management.
